Jedi 3 Rumors Stir Controversy, Divide Fanbase

New rumors have started swirling around the final release of Star Wars Jedi 3With rumors claiming that the “final” release is much, much sooner than you might think. Developer Respawn Entertainment and publisher EA have confirmed that the as-yet-untitled Star Wars Jedi 3 The game is in development, but there are no other concrete details. Recent rumors shared by a popular industry figure, however, have kickstarted the debate of sorts.

It is worth bearing in mind that the first game, Star Wars Jedi: Fallen OrderWhen released in 2019 Star Wars Jedi: Survivor Released in 2023. Assuming the same four-year development period is used for the threequels, it's likely the third game will come out sometime in 2027. But recent rumors point to a release in the first half of 2026, which has divided the fanbase to a degree, among other claims.

New Star Wars Jedi 3 Rumors

Shared by renowned industry figure Idol Sloth, Star Wars Jedi 3 Will be released in the first half of 2026 (meaning about five months left for marketing and release). They go on to suggest that it will be less linear with galactic hubs for a “more immersive exploration experience”. Furthermore, it is said to be a darker, more mature story with the antagonists being a new faction with ties to the military but unrelated to the Empire. It has also been asked to expand the force capacity list from Star Wars Jedi: SurvivorAdding that combat is “heavier and more responsive”.

Why many fans don't believe these rumours

To wrap things up, Idle Sloth says the 2026 release is due to EA's format, the growth of Respawn's team, and feedback. JD: Survivor. And despite the initial release date of 2026, there is caution surrounding the title due to “fan expectations, corporate oversight, and EA's past issues with monetization.” The response to these rumors is very telling. And by and large, the fandom is divided around the claim of a more open world Star Wars Changes to experience, empire removal, and combat. By and large, however, many pointed out that a 2026 release is unlikely.

Many would welcome a shorter marketing-to-release window, but they doubt that will be the case. Given the development timeline of these Star Wars Games, 2027 still makes the most sense and many doubt its release this year. Not to mention, there are already two others Star Wars Games with confirmed 2026 release dates: Star Wars: Zero Company (Made by Bit Reactor in association with Respwn Entertainment) and Star Wars: Galactic Racer. Three is not impossible, but it feels impossible, at least in part of the developers of Respawn. Zero Company Also.
